Code Vein” is one of the new games revealed at the Tokyo Game Show this year. Bandai-Namco even featured them in their booth to highlight the game’s features. After the event, game director Hiroshi Yoshimura and producer Keita Iizuka were interviewed by Siliconera to share other details about the game.

Here’s what players can expect from “Code Vein.”

It’s difficult

While discussing the difficulty of the game, Director Yoshimura shared that he had played the demo twice, and died numerous times, before he reached the boss. The two declared that there is no way to change it.

If you want to go through a stage quickly, you aren't able to change the game difficulty from hard to easy. In “Code Vein,” you have to do your best.

Game producer Iizuka said that the game is made for players to improve themselves and find ways to make things easier. After all, there are many ways for the players to do so. They can employ light to heavy attacks, dodge enemies, or suck the blood of the fallen foes. The developers justified the game difficulty by giving players options to recover their health and improving their character.

Players can also explore many kinds of character traits in “Code Vein.” Unlike games like “Dark Souls,” where the character changes no longer apply at some point in the game; “Code Vein” gives players a lot of room for growth.

You can change the protagonist’s weapons or skills without the fear of sticking to one job class or specialty. This kind of freedom will help any player get through the game’s difficulty.

During the game, players can also take 1 NPC to tag alongside them. This character will not only provide support in battle but will also become handy in their journey throughout the series.

Why Vampires?

The last questions were about the main character-- Why did the creators make the protagonist a vampire? Director Yoshimura laughed and said that it’s because he simply loves vampires, he has been in love with them since he was a kid. The creatures also met their needs when they were brainstorming. When they were thinking about the game scenario and how the characters could gain new abilities or grow; they thought about vampires acquiring skills from stealing blood.

Plus, he had never seen a game with some kind of mechanic, so they gave it a go.

Code Vein” is the upcoming game by Bandai-Namco. The game is set to be released in 2018 for the Xbox One, PlayStation 4, and Microsoft Windows.
